Yesterday while visiting in Murrieta, my Mom taught me how to make another one of her scrumptious dishes: simple roasted tomatoes over pasta. I loved it so much, I decided to take advantage of the homegrown Romas Paula gave me, and make up a batch for lunch today...
The "before"... Roma tomatoes sliced in half, some salt and pepper, fresh dried oregano from Mom's garden, sprinkled breadcrumbs, drizzled with olive oil, and garnished with sliced garlic.
The "after"... roasted goodness with yummy burned bits.
Added on top of brown rice pasta with a little extra olive oil, salt and pepper.
